hasufell 14/09/27 19:49:52 Modified: 09-blender-2.72-unbundle-minilzo.patch Log: make the patch more upstream compatible (Portage version: 2.2.14_rc1/cvs/Linux x86_64, signed Manifest commit with key BDEED020)
Revision Changes Path 1.2 media-gfx/blender/files/09-blender-2.72-unbundle-minilzo.patch file : http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-gfx/blender/files/09-blender-2.72-unbundle-minilzo.patch?rev=1.2&view=markup plain: http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-gfx/blender/files/09-blender-2.72-unbundle-minilzo.patch?rev=1.2&content-type=text/plain diff : http://sources.gentoo.org/viewvc.cgi/gentoo-x86/media-gfx/blender/files/09-blender-2.72-unbundle-minilzo.patch?r1=1.1&r2=1.2 Index: 09-blender-2.72-unbundle-minilzo.patch =================================================================== RCS file: /var/cvsroot/gentoo-x86/media-gfx/blender/files/09-blender-2.72-unbundle-minilzo.patch,v retrieving revision 1.1 retrieving revision 1.2 diff -u -r1.1 -r1.2 --- 09-blender-2.72-unbundle-minilzo.patch 27 Sep 2014 14:55:43 -0000 1.1 +++ 09-blender-2.72-unbundle-minilzo.patch 27 Sep 2014 19:49:52 -0000 1.2 @@ -4,21 +4,24 @@ --- source/blender/blenkernel/intern/pointcache.c +++ source/blender/blenkernel/intern/pointcache.c -@@ -84,10 +84,11 @@ +@@ -84,11 +84,14 @@ #endif #ifdef WITH_LZO -#include "minilzo.h" -#else --/* used for non-lzo cases */ +#include <lzo/lzo1x.h> - #define LZO_OUT_LEN(size) ((size) + (size) / 16 + 64 + 3) + +#define LZO_HEAP_ALLOC(var,size) \ + lzo_align_t __LZO_MMODEL var [ ((size) + (sizeof(lzo_align_t) - 1)) / sizeof(lzo_align_t) ] - #endif ++#endif ++ + /* used for non-lzo cases */ + #define LZO_OUT_LEN(size) ((size) + (size) / 16 + 64 + 3) +-#endif #ifdef WITH_LZMA + #include "LzmaLib.h" --- extern/CMakeLists.txt +++ extern/CMakeLists.txt @@ -62,10 +62,6 @@